botbswco 5 Posted March 7, 2020 Posted March 7, 2020 Web app (Windows) shuffle working at folder level but not at library level. At library level the same series of tracks plays every time you shuffle. At folder level you get a different series each time. Example: At home screen, click on music library under my media which opens to suggestions page with no option to shuffle there. Click on folders brings up the folders in the library. Click shuffle here and get a random series of tracks but only from the first folder listed. Click on a folder, then shuffle and get a series of tracks. Backup to folder level, click shuffle and get the same series from the first folder. Click on the same folder as prior, click shuffle and get a different series.
